Kakao Mobility said on the 29th that it has overhauled the user interface (UI) of the Kakao T app. The revamp allows users to explore a variety of mobility services more easily according to situation, preference, and usage context.
The improved home screen is organized to show Kakao T's major mobility services at a glance, including taxi, designated driver, navigation, train, and air. Instead of simply listing functions as before, it adds situation-specific tabs such as "when moving," "when driving," "when sending a package," and "when going overseas," so users can immediately choose tailored services when needed.
A new "My catalog" area has also been introduced, where users can directly edit and pin frequently used services. Frequently used taxi or designated driver services are automatically placed at the top, and users can pin desired iKONs as favorites.
A "recommended cards" feature has been added to provide tailored mobility information based on context such as usage patterns, reservation status, location, and access time. For example, when a train departure time is approaching, users may receive real-time guidance such as "If you take a taxi now, you can arrive 10 minutes before departure."
Ryu Geung-seon, head of Kakao Mobility, said, "Kakao T has evolved into a platform that covers the entire journey," adding, "This home screen revamp is a measure to help users more easily discover and utilize mobility services suited to their situation."
The new Kakao T app UI will be rolled out as an update in stages through Google Play and the Apple App Store starting on the 29th.
